Pawlik Ww is a scholar working on Surgery, Physiology and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ism. According to data from OpenAlex, Pawlik Ww has authored 29 papers receiving a total of 397 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Surgery, 8 papers in Physiology and 8 papers in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ism. Recurrent topics in Pawlik Ww’s work include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(6 papers), Diet, Metabolism, and Disease (5 papers) and Regulation of Appetite and Obesity (4 papers). Pawlik Ww is often cited by papers focused on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(6 papers), Diet, Metabolism, and Disease (5 papers) and Regulation of Appetite and Obesity (4 papers). Pawlik Ww collaborates with scholars based in Poland. Pawlik Ww's co-authors include Artur Dembiński, P C Konturek, Konturek Sj, Jolanta Jaworek, Zygmunt Warzecha, Piotr Ceranowicz, Jakub Cieszkowski, R Sendur, Stanisław J. Konturek and Anna Leja‐Szpak and has published in prestigious journals such as PubMed and Journal of Physiology and Pharmacology.
